Option für Berichtsfilterseiten anzeigen

Option für Berichtsfilterseiten anzeigen

Excel unterstützt das Erstellen von Pivot-Tabellen, das Hinzufügen von Berichtfiltern und das Aktivieren der “Berichtfilterseiten anzeigen”-Option. Aspose.Cells for Node.js via C++ unterstützt diese Funktion ebenfalls, um die “Berichtfilterseiten anzeigen”-Option bei der erstellten Pivot-Tabelle zu aktivieren. Nachfolgend ist der Bildschirm gezeigt, der die “Berichtfilterseiten anzeigen”-Option in Excel zeigt.

todo:image_alt_text

Die Beispieldatei und die Ausgabedateien können von hier heruntergeladen werden, um den Beispielcode zu testen:

Quelldatei Excel 

Ausgabedatei Excel

const AsposeCells = require("aspose.cells.node");
//For complete examples and data files, please go to https:# github.com/aspose-cells/Aspose.Cells-for-.NET
//Load template file
var wb = new AsposeCells.Workbook(sourceDir + "samplePivotTable.xlsx");
//Get first pivot table in the worksheet
var pt = wb.getWorksheets().get(1).getPivotTables().get(0);
//Set pivot field
pt.showReportFilterPage(pt.getPageFields().get(0));
//Set position index for showing report filter pages
pt.showReportFilterPageByIndex(pt.getPageFields().get(0).getPosition());
//Set the page field name
pt.showReportFilterPageByName(pt.getPageFields().get(0).getName());
//Save the output file
wb.save(outputDir + "outputSamplePivotTable.xlsx");